What is the Mobile Food Unit Plan Review Application?
The Mobile Food Unit Plan Review Application is a critical document designed for individuals or businesses looking to secure a permit to operate mobile food units. This application plays a vital role in ensuring safety and compliance in mobile food operations, emphasizing adherence to local food safety regulations.
Key components of the application include detailed information about food supplies, preparation methods, storage practices, and equipment specifications. Completing the application accurately is essential for obtaining the necessary permits to operate legally.

Eligibility Criteria for the Mobile Food Unit Plan Review Application
To apply for the Mobile Food Unit Plan Review Application, applicants must meet specific eligibility requirements that vary by local jurisdiction. Key qualifications may include factors such as the proposed location of operation and the type of food service intended to be offered.
Additionally, applicants should be aware of any restrictions that could affect their eligibility. For instance, prior violations in food safety or legal compliance could potentially disqualify an applicant from receiving a permit.

How long does it take to process the application?
Processing times can vary by location, but typically, expect to receive feedback on your application within 2-4 weeks after submission. Check local guidelines for specific timelines.
What supporting documents are required with this application?
Applicants should prepare to submit a detailed menu, floor plan of the mobile unit, proof of food safety training, and any permits related to HVAC and plumbing if applicable.
